The Cebu City Government finally got the special patent for the South Reclamation Project (SRP), which Environment Secretary Michael Defensor signed last week.
This was revealed yesterday by Department of Environment and Natural Resources (DENR) 7 technical director for land management Diana Apistar, who said the special patent covers only seven lots.
Cebu City applied for special patent covering 15 parcels of land at the 295-hectare SRP, but the DENR did not allow the inclusion of those occupied by the South Coastal Road, those with approved land surveys and the unfilled Pond A.
